To access this screen from MENU 1, push [F-6] "MENU" then
push [F-3] "FSK.""
Selects one of 4 different mark and space frequency com-
binations for FSK corresponding to the frequency
of the
transmit station.
An external demodulator is necessary for
FSK operation.
"CCIR"
(F-1]
Use for RTTY
reception with the CCIR
system.
Mark freq. : 1615 Hz Space freq.: 1785 Hz
Shift width:
170 Hz
Use
for
RTTY
reception
with a system
(F-2]
known as "LOW TONE" in some European
countries,
Mark freq. : 1440 Hz Space freq.: 1270 Hz
Shift width:
170 Hz
"HIGH"
[F-3]
Use for normal RTTY reception.
Mark freq. : 2120 Hz Space freq.: 2290 Hz
Shift width:
170 Hz
Use for FAX reception,
(F-4]
Black freq. : 1500 Hz White freq.: 2300 Hz
800 Hz
ITE: The mark and space frequencies are 5 Hz off fre-
quency when operating in "HIGH" and "LOW."
This condition does not affect normal operations.
